一、 效果圖 二、 前言 公司項(xiàng)目做商品模塊 本人實(shí)現(xiàn)了商品sku生成部分 在sku生成后可以選擇禁用其中部分sku ( 實(shí)際場(chǎng)景部分商品沒(méi)有sku中的一些規(guī)格的時(shí)候需要禁用...
一、 效果圖 二、 前言 公司項(xiàng)目做商品模塊 本人實(shí)現(xiàn)了商品sku生成部分 在sku生成后可以選擇禁用其中部分sku ( 實(shí)際場(chǎng)景部分商品沒(méi)有sku中的一些規(guī)格的時(shí)候需要禁用...
MutationObserver用于監(jiān)控DOM節(jié)點(diǎn)的變化,如 屬性變化、子節(jié)點(diǎn)增刪改、子樹(shù)的變化等 IntersectionObserver目標(biāo)A是否與目標(biāo)B相交 詳細(xì)解釋:...
RxJS 基本介紹 RxJS 是 Reactive Extensions for JavaScript 的縮寫(xiě),是一個(gè)基于可觀測(cè)數(shù)據(jù)流 Stream 結(jié)合觀察者模式和迭代器模...
由于js是單線程,垃圾回收會(huì)占用主線程,會(huì)照成頁(yè)面的卡頓。所以我們需要為垃圾回收提供一種算法或者策略來(lái)解決這個(gè)問(wèn)題。V8采用的是分代式回收,按照對(duì)象的存活時(shí)間將內(nèi)存分為不同的...
請(qǐng)教個(gè)問(wèn)題,列表對(duì)比demo中,useMemo依賴項(xiàng)selectedItem改變,組件也會(huì)重新分配新的內(nèi)存吧,但是里面的子組件是不是只有兩個(gè)會(huì)重新渲染,一個(gè)是之前選中取消選中,一個(gè)反之。這點(diǎn)還能優(yōu)化這個(gè)props:isSelected嗎。我也沒(méi)有什么好的方案實(shí)現(xiàn)這個(gè)選中效果,而且不用props傳給他
useMemo 和 useCallback -React.memo1. 前言 useMemo 和 useCallback ,React.memo是react中 性能優(yōu)化用的最多的,亂用的也是最多的簡(jiǎn)單寫(xiě)下自己的拙見(jiàn)吧 記錄下,方便以后進(jìn)步了...
1. 前言 useMemo 和 useCallback ,React.memo是react中 性能優(yōu)化用的最多的,亂用的也是最多的簡(jiǎn)單寫(xiě)下自己的拙見(jiàn)吧 記錄下,方便以后進(jìn)步了...
目錄 包裝函數(shù) PureComponent React.memo() React.memo() 與Redux 其他 參考 包裝函數(shù) React v16.6.0出了一些新的包裝...
原文《Native lazy loading has arrived!》翻譯:范小飯 原生懶加載已經(jīng)到來(lái) 對(duì)于那些尚未見(jiàn)過(guò)的人,谷歌上周向Chrome版76引入了原生延遲加載...
為什么要說(shuō)它,源于看到的一道面試題:?jiǎn)栴}是用js實(shí)現(xiàn)一個(gè)無(wú)限循環(huán)的動(dòng)畫(huà)。 首先想到的是定時(shí)器 可以說(shuō)是完美實(shí)現(xiàn)! 至于時(shí)間間隔為什么是1000/60,這是因?yàn)榇蠖鄶?shù)屏幕渲染的...
Day3:Anywhere i see suffering,that is where i want to be,doing what ican. 每一個(gè)遭受痛苦的地方就是我...
第一章 媒體類(lèi)型 MIME: 因特網(wǎng)上有數(shù)千種不同的數(shù)據(jù)類(lèi)型,HTTP仔細(xì)地給每種要通過(guò)web傳輸?shù)膶?duì)象都打上了名為MIME類(lèi)型的數(shù)據(jù)格式標(biāo)簽。HTTP采用它來(lái)描述冰標(biāo)記多媒...
前言: 不了解unocss的朋友,建議先閱讀此文章https://antfu.me/posts/reimagine-atomic-css-zh[https://antfu.m...
是這樣的,今天群里基友發(fā)了張截圖 研究一下 1.頁(yè)面渲染過(guò)程 這個(gè)標(biāo)題下的內(nèi)容很適合做這篇文章的導(dǎo)讀 下面這張圖是webkit渲染過(guò)程 雖然是渲染過(guò)程,但能了解到圖片資源的加...
title: JS樹(shù)結(jié)構(gòu)數(shù)據(jù)的遍歷date: 2022-04-14description: 針對(duì)項(xiàng)目中出現(xiàn)樹(shù)形結(jié)構(gòu)數(shù)據(jù)的時(shí)候,我們?cè)鯓尤ゲ僮魉?開(kāi)始 項(xiàng)目中我們會(huì)經(jīng)常出現(xiàn)對(duì)樹(shù)...
刷完了type-challenges[https://github.com/type-challenges/type-challenges]的所有簡(jiǎn)單和中等難度的題目后,對(duì)T...
1. keyof和in 1.1 keyof keyof 與 Object.keys 略有相似,只不過(guò) keyof 取 interface 的鍵 假設(shè)有一個(gè) object ...
抽取interface的屬性信息在生成文檔/組件渲染等場(chǎng)景比較常見(jiàn),本文將通過(guò)使用tsc抽取interface的屬性信息來(lái)學(xué)習(xí)如何使用tsc。 相關(guān)概念 在正式開(kāi)始前,先了解...